Sagging Floor Joist Repair in Wilmington, NC
Sagging floor joist repair services address issues related to weakened or damaged support beams beneath a home's flooring. This service typically covers projects where floor sagging, uneven surfaces, creaking sounds, or visible gaps indicate compromised structural integrity. Homeowners often seek this repair to restore safety, prevent further damage, and improve the stability of their floors, especially in areas experiencing noticeable dips or deflections.
Before requesting sagging floor joist repair, property owners usually want to understand the extent of the damage, the types of repair methods available, and how the work might impact their home. It’s important to assess whether the joists can be reinforced or if replacement is necessary, as well as to consider any underlying issues such as moisture or pest damage that could contribute to the problem. Clarifying these details helps ensure the right approach is taken to restore the floor’s strength and safety.

Signs Of Sagging Floors
Uneven flooring, creaking sounds, and visible gaps often indicate joist issues that need attention.
Common Causes Of Floor Sagging
Water damage, age, and structural stress can weaken floor joists over time, leading to sagging problems.
Repair Solutions For Floor Joists
Reinforcing, sistering, or replacing damaged joists can restore stability and safety to your floors.

Sagging Floor Joist Repair Questions
What causes sagging floor joists? Sagging joists often result from prolonged moisture exposure, wood rot, or structural overloads that weaken the framing over time.
How can sagging floor joists be repaired? Repairs typically involve sistering existing joists, installing new support beams, or reinforcing with additional framing to restore stability.
Is sagging floor a sign of a bigger problem? Yes, it can indicate underlying issues like foundation settlement or water damage that may need to be addressed alongside joist repair.
What signs indicate a need for joist repair? Visible sagging floors, creaking sounds, and uneven or bouncing flooring are common signs that repair may be necessary.
